Valve has announced a significant expansion of SteamOS, the Linux-based operating system that powers the Steam Deck. Previously exclusive to their handheld gaming device, SteamOS will soon be available for installation on a wide range of PC hardware, bringing the Steam Deck experience to desktops and laptops alike.
